Slayaway Camp tells the story of a youth camp built on the remains of an ancient Native burial ground where a prank gone wrong on Thursday the 12th, 1983, has enraged one camper who's now thirsting for revenge. So many 80s slasher movies cliches mashed in one, love it. Instead of playing one of the counselors trying to escape the killer, you take control of Skull Face and later a range of other bizarre killers (including a murderous refrigerator) all reminiscent (within legal boundaries as the website points out) of 80s Slasher Video Classics.
As you can see at the very end of the trailer, the game is a slide 'n play puzzle game (or slide 'n slay as the developers call it) and includes super ultra mega kills animations of death and a patented Raster-Vox Gore Physics technology. And, if you have little ones, the game includes a Mewling Infant Mode that removes offensive content.
